When my husband and I decided to get married nearly 10 years ago we had to chose between living in my home country Canada, and my husband's home country Scotland. Though we both love the two countries but it made more sense to live in Scotland for various reasons. Scotland as part of the UK offers so many more benefits for it's citizens then Canada does. In Canada, people have to pay full price for prescriptions as opposed to the subsidized price paid in the UK. I know people is Canada who struggle to pay for their prescriptions as they can cost 100's of dollars. No country is perfect and improvements are always worth pursuing, but I have always counted myself lucky to live in this country. I feel a growing division between people within Scotland and the UK as a result of the referendum. This is the first time I have felt dismayed by living within this society, not because of the result of the referendum, but because of the reaction of various groups. I believe that everyone who voted in the referendum do so because they wanted what they felt was best for Scotland. This is a time to unit not divide.
